The statue of Zeus at Olympia was built to honor the chief god of the ancient Greek pantheon, Zeus. It was also created as a symbol of power and wealth for the ancient city of Olympia, where the Olympic Games were held. The statue was considered a magnificent piece of art and craftsmanship during its time.

There are several temples of Zeus; the most famous one in Olympia, which housed the Statue of Zeus that became a Wonder of the Ancient World, was built in the 460s to 450s B.C.
